SN75116 DIFFERENTIAL LINE TRANSCEIVERS

The SN75118 is an SN75116 With 3-State Receiver Output Circuitry The SN75119 is an SN75117 With 3-State Receiver Output Circuitry These integrated circuits are designed for use in interfacing between TTL-type digital systems and differential data-transmission lines. Features

common to all types D Single 5-V Supply D 3-State Driver Output Circuitry D TTL-Compatible Driver Inputs D TTL-Compatible Receiver Output D Differential Line Operation D Receiver Output Strobe (SN55116, SN75116, SN75117) or Enable (SN75118, SN75119) D Designed for Party-Line (Data-Bus) Applications additional features of the SN55116/SN75116 D Choice of Ceramic or Plastic Packages D Independent Driver and Receiver D Choice of Open-Collector or Totem-Pole Outputs on Both Driver and Receiver D Dual Data Inputs on Driver D Optional Line-Termination Resistor in Receiver D ± 15-V Receiver Common-Mo.
